My dog Joybee had a tumor removed at Riverside. They were incredibly professional, fast and gentle. I could not have had a better experience. I brought he in on Monday morning, they made a last minute appointment for me and there was no waiting. The surgery was scheduled for Thursday, but they would have done it the same day if I had been ready.
Dr. Ramos and his staff explained everything to me in detail. They answered all my questions. Dr. Ramos called me to give me the results of the bloodwork. He and his staff are wonderful. It is a very well staffed office. In addition to their curtesy, I was impressed by how many people were on staff. I felt extremely confident and satisfied with the treatment she received. I cannot understand how anyone had anything less than positive to say about Riverside Veterinary Clinic.

In terms of pricing. Taking care of pets and their medical needs is always going to be expensive. I did a lot of research and I felt Riverside's pricing was very reasonable. They took x-rays, bloodwork, antibiotics and pain meds, pre and post visits for under $2,000.

The only thing I don't recommend is hospitalizing your pet overnight. I originally paid $80 for this and then later asked about their overnight staff. They don't have overnight staff. They refunded me and I picked her up at closing time this way they monitored her throughout the day of the surgery. I recommend not hospitalizing your dog overnight and bringing your dog in in the morning if s/he needs further monitoring. They do not charge for any visits within the first ten days of the surgery.

Again, I give riverside 5 stars and an A+ for compassionate, fast and fairly priced care!
